## Support

The password reset flow was revamped in the Quillgate 4.x cycle. Token issuance, expiry, and rate limiting now live in `resetd`; the legacy mailer path is gone. Do not resurrect the old flow — it had replay issues. Known quirks: expiry is enforced server-side only, and the retry counter resets on app restart (tracked, low priority). Check the internal wiki page "Quillgate Reset Flow" before filing anything. For questions the docs don't answer, contact the auth maintainers at the address below.

escalation mailbox, bagef-bagag: oliax.drumir.jorath@crelvolabs.test

Ticket SHIP-203: Parcel-tracking webhook fires duplicate delivery events

New team members: affects the Tinmarsh courier integration. Repro: 1) Create a test shipment in the sandbox. 2) Mark it delivered via the simulator. 3) Watch the webhook receiver log — two identical events arrive roughly 30s apart. Expected: one. To query the sandbox event log, use the bearer token below.

portal login ticket: eyJhbGciOiJIUzI1NiIsInR5cCI6IkpXVCJ9.eyJzdWIiOiIT3gc55ZJ4cIn0.vDbvOqvtOY3N

Spanfile, our diff viewer for multi-gigabyte files, ships as a single container plus a chunk-index sidecar. Before promoting a release, confirm the sidecar version matches the viewer exactly; mismatched chunk formats cause silent rendering gaps rather than errors. Allocate generous memory headroom, as the streaming differ buffers both file heads during alignment. Releases should be staged on the Corvally cluster for at least one business day. Once staging checks pass, set the production service's configuration to the values shown below.

deployment values, fajog-bawep:
[druix]
team = lamwyn
access_code = ac_4d55fa
owner = istix.eliok
host = druix.halixforge.test
port = 8000
peer = oliir.qirvansoft.local
salt = cb966147
pin = 7543

Telemetry payloads on the Oakmere pipeline are compressed with the Lindenfall codec before upload. If the compression worker's service account is locked—usually after repeated token refresh failures—decompressed backlogs accumulate quickly, so act within the hour. Begin recovery from the Oakmere admin shell, verify the backlog size, and confirm no payloads were truncated mid-compress. The recovery flow will then prompt for the account passphrase, which appears immediately below.

strongbox words: raldor-eliir-lamael